public class V1CustomResourceDefinitionVersionFluentImpl<A extends V1CustomResourceDefinitionVersionFluent<A>> extends BaseFluent<A> implements V1CustomResourceDefinitionVersionFluent<A>
Modifier and Type | Class and Description |
---|---|
class |
V1CustomResourceDefinitionVersionFluentImpl.AdditionalPrinterColumnsNestedImpl<N> |
class |
V1CustomResourceDefinitionVersionFluentImpl.SchemaNestedImpl<N> |
class |
V1CustomResourceDefinitionVersionFluentImpl.SubresourcesNestedImpl<N> |
V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<N>, V1CustomResourceDefinitionVersionFluent.SchemaNested<N>, V1CustomResourceDefinitionVersionFluent.SubresourcesNested<N>
_visitables, VISIT
Constructor and Description |
---|
V1CustomResourceDefinitionVersionFluentImpl() |
V1CustomResourceDefinitionVersionFluentImpl(io.kubernetes.client.openapi.models.V1CustomResourceDefinitionVersion instance) |
accept, accept, acceptInternal, aggregate, aggregate, build, build, builderOf, canVisit, hasCompatibleVisitMethod
public V1CustomResourceDefinitionVersionFluentImpl()
public V1CustomResourceDefinitionVersionFluentImpl(io.kubernetes.client.openapi.models.V1CustomResourceDefinitionVersion instance)
public A addToAdditionalPrinterColumns(int index, io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ition item)
addToA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A setToAdditionalPrinterColumns(int index, io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ition item)
setToA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A addToAdditionalPrinterColumns(io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ition... items)
addToA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A addAllToAdditionalPrinterColumns(Collection<io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ition> items)
addAllToA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A removeFromAdditionalPrinterColumns(io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ition... items)
removeFromA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A removeAllFromAdditionalPrinterColumns(Collection<io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ition> items)
removeAllFromA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A removeMatchingFromAdditionalPrinterColumns(Predicate<V1CustomResourceColumnDefinitionBuilder> predicate)
removeMatchingFromA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
@Deprecated public List<io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ition> getAdditionalPrinterColumns()
getA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public List<io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ition> buildAdditionalPrinterColumns()
buildA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ition buildAdditionalPrinterColumn(int index)
buildA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ition buildFirstAdditionalPrinterColumn()
buildFirstA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ition buildLastAdditionalPrinterColumn()
buildLastA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ition buildMatchingAdditionalPrinterColumn(Predicate<V1CustomResourceColumnDefinitionBuilder> predicate)
buildMatchingA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asMatchingAdditionalPrinterColumn(Predicate<V1CustomResourceColumnDefinitionBuilder> predicate)
hasMatchingA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withAdditionalPrinterColumns(List<io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ition> additionalPrinterColumns)
withA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withAdditionalPrinterColumns(io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ition... additionalPrinterColumns)
withA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asAdditionalPrinterColumns()
hasAdditionalPrinterColumns
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> addNewAdditionalPrinterColumn()
addNewA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> addNewAdditionalPrinterColumnLike(io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ition item)
addNewAdditionalPrinterColumnLike
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> setNewAdditionalPrinterColumnLike(int index, io.kubernetes.client.openapi.models.V1CustomResourceColumnDefinition item)
setNewAdditionalPrinterColumnLike
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> editAdditionalPrinterColumn(int index)
editA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> editFirstAdditionalPrinterColumn()
editFirstA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> editLastAdditionalPrinterColumn()
editLastA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.AdditionalPrinterColumnsNested<A> editMatchingAdditionalPrinterColumn(Predicate<V1CustomResourceColumnDefinitionBuilder> predicate)
editMatchingAdditionalPrinterColumn
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ean getDeprecated()
getDeprecated
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withDeprecated(Boolean deprecated)
withDeprecated
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asDeprecated()
hasDeprecated
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public String getDeprecationWarning()
getDeprecationWarning
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withDeprecationWarning(String deprecationWarning)
withDeprecationWarning
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asDeprecationWarning()
hasDeprecationWarning
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
@Deprecated public A withNewDeprecationWarning(String original)
withNewDeprecationWarning
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public String getName()
getName
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withName(String name)
withName
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asName()
hasName
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
@Deprecated public A withNewName(String original)
withNewName
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
@Deprecated public io.kubernetes.client.openapi.models.V1CustomResourceValidation getSchema()
getS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public io.kubernetes.client.openapi.models.V1CustomResourceValidation buildSchema()
buildS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withSchema(io.kubernetes.client.openapi.models.V1CustomResourceValidation schema)
withS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asSchema()
hasS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SchemaNested<A> withNewSchema()
withNewS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SchemaNested<A> withNewSchemaLike(io.kubernetes.client.openapi.models.V1CustomResourceValidation item)
withNewSchemaLike
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SchemaNested<A> editSchema()
editS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SchemaNested<A> editOrNewSchema()
editOrNewSchema
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SchemaNested<A> editOrNewSchemaLike(io.kubernetes.client.openapi.models.V1CustomResourceValidation item)
editOrNewSchemaLike
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ean getServed()
getServed
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withServed(Boolean served)
withServed
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asServed()
hasServed
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ean getStorage()
getStorage
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withStorage(Boolean storage)
withStorage
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asStorage()
hasStorage
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
@Deprecated public io.kubernetes.client.openapi.models.V1CustomResourceSubresources getSubresources()
getS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public io.kubernetes.client.openapi.models.V1CustomResourceSubresources buildSubresources()
buildS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public A withSubresources(io.kubernetes.client.openapi.models.V1CustomResourceSubresources subresources)
withS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public Boolean hasSubresources()
hasS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SubresourcesNested<A> withNewSubresources()
withNewS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SubresourcesNested<A> withNewSubresourcesLike(io.kubernetes.client.openapi.models.V1CustomResourceSubresources item)
withNewSubresourcesLike
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SubresourcesNested<A> editSubresources()
editS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SubresourcesNested<A> editOrNewSubresources()
editOrNewSubresources
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
public V1CustomResourceDefinitionVersionFluent.SubresourcesNested<A> editOrNewSubresourcesLike(io.kubernetes.client.openapi.models.V1CustomResourceSubresources item)
editOrNewSubresourcesLike
in interface V1CustomResourceDefinitionVersionFluent<A extends V1CustomResourceDefinitionVersionFluent<A>>
Copyright © 2021. All rights reserved.